如果我没有找到`sitecustomize.py`文件怎么办?
时间: 2024-11-21 18:38:43 浏览: 20
如果你找不到`sitecustomize.py`文件,通常它是由虚拟环境自动生成的,用于添加或修改Python环境的行为。如果在虚拟环境下找不到这个文件,你可以按以下步骤手动创建:
1. 打开一个新的文本编辑器,例如`nano`, `vi` 或者 `notepad++`(取决于你的操作系统)。
2. 创建一个新文件,并命名为`sitecustomize.py`,其位置通常在虚拟环境的`lib`目录下的`site-packages`子目录下,例如`venv/lib/pythonX.Y/site-packages/sitecustomize.py`,其中`X.Y`是你的Python版本号。
```plaintext
venv/
lib/
pythonX.Y/
site-packages/
sitecustomize.py
```
3. 将编辑器切换到`sitecustomize.py`文件,然后输入前文提到的添加numpy路径的代码,就像之前说的那样。
4. 保存文件(比如按`Ctrl + X`,然后选择`Y`,再按`Enter`确认保存)。
5. 然后关闭编辑器,再次打开一个新的Python解释器(可能是通过命令行激活虚拟环境后),numpy就应该已经在`sys.path`中了。
如果没有这个文件,创建它并配置好路径应该能解决问题。如果你仍然遇到问题,可能需要检查是否其他配置冲突或虚拟环境是否已正确初始化。
阅读全文